With regard to contract values:
"So we initially deployed Bleepa within an individual hospital site for a contract value in the order of £120,000.
Then we took it out into the Community Diagnostic Centers and started working between GP's diagnostic facilities and hospitals, and therefore achieved a value uplift to a contract typically of £450,000 to £600,000. But again, a slightly different decision making group that had to go with that.
Now we're taking it up to wider regional opportunities with Integrated Care Boards and some national conversations linked to the Electric Recovery Fund. But where we're looking at contract values of in the order of £2,000,000 per ICB for delivering an elective care program using this pathway approach.
So it is a very stepwise and methodical way of growing that stakeholder mapping. But we are also faced with the reality that the NHS is a very complex organisation to navigate with a lot of changes of personnel, which means that often you find you'll make progress and then key people will change out and you have to start again. So it is it is slow and it is about persistence.
However, background work is now largely done. We have worked over the course of six years to get to the point where we are the key solution to a number of national problems, that we are at the table talking to the national leaders from the politicians, through to the Department of Health, through to NHS England, and then also across all of the regions. So we have done that groundwork.
Now we just need to see the execution around decision making and funding, which, as we've discussed, I think is now on the verge of happening."
